RUGBY REFEREES

TOLAGA BAY MEETING INSTRUCTION FOR PLAYERS fßoratcl Correspondent.) The second of the fortnightly meetings of the Tolaga Bay branch of the Referees’. Association was held on Monday night. Present: Messrs. J. vVatsoii, chairman, N. Sadler, A. W". Larsen, C. Calvert, ,1. Lockwood, .J, Callaghan, W. McKenzie, and it. Tier, lion, secretary. Apologies for absence were received from Messrs. W. Prince and A. Bennett. A letter was received from the secretary of the East Coast Referees’ Association drawing attention to the publication of new rule books. It. was de eided to purchase 12 of these for the use of the referees and anyone interested.

A suggestion was made that the East Coast association should be approached with a view to ascertaining the possibility of obtaining suitable monograms for jerseys, thus making all East Coast referees uniform. The suggestion was favourably received, and it was decided to leave the matter in the hands of the secretary.

The Haniti delegate attended with a request from bis club that, if possible, the referees give all players definite instruction on the hip throw, as it was the opinion of some of their senior players that this throw as at present practised was more in the- nature of a trip. Further reference to this matter was made, later when the secretary was instructed to write to the Ifauiti and Country clulis asking them to name suitable dates for their teams to attend lectures on Hie rules. Mr. C. Calvert was appointed lecturer for the Ifauiti cluh and Mr. J. Lockwood for ttie Country club. It was decided to carry out an inspection of sprigs next .Saturday. All players should give their sprigs attention before going on the field. Regarding the appoint incut of line umpires, (he meeting decided to leave this in the hands of the selector of referees.
